UConn men’s hockey loses at No. 15 UMass Lowell, 3-0

UConn men’s hockey’s losing streak is now at three after the Huskies fell to the No. 15 UMass Lowell River Hawks on the road, 3-0. Despite holding a 34-24 advantage in shots on goal, the Huskies couldn’t beat opposing goaltender Owen Savory.

After two periods of scoreless hockey, UMass Lowell finally broke through early in the third. UConn’s Hudson Schandor made an errant pass inside his own blue line and handed the puck to the River Hawks’ Carl Berglund. He gave it to Andre Lee, who re-directed it past Darion Hanson to put the hosts up 1-0.

Lee doubled UMass Lowell’s lead with 3:43 on an impressive individual play in which he beat UConn defenseman Roman Kinal and then sniped it past Hanson.
